Great if you have a NorthStar. If you are planning to adapt to another car it will not fit. The manifold, runners and supercharger are one casting.

Well, after looking at it, I found two ways to actually do this.

1) Remove the aftercooler and flip the supercharger, mill off the intake runners.

Or

2) Mill the runners on the unit, mill the center of a stock intake manifold... then weld them together and report the runners.

I'll post more about this once I get going.
 
Cheap blower, expensive to adapt unless you have the skills and tools. Being someone familiar with these sorts of modifications, I would not be doing a lot of milling and welding the charger body as you will warp the blower housing. Have you considered just making a box that will fit between the blower and lower UZ manifold. Assuming height is not a limitation.
